
It’s not plenty of to apply new safety systems. The software program itself demands to shut chance gaps. Placing much better locks on your own front door is no use In the event the windows are left open.
Past All those Fundamental principles, administration will have to produce a strategic strategy for a far more important impact. In case you’re a call-maker considering applying a complete secure SDLC from scratch, in this article’s how you can get started.
The last issue a secure SDLC solves is customers possessing no means of figuring out no matter if their item is secure while in the absence of a security regular. Standardizing the development lifecycle helps make confident there'll be methods to discover and deal with security difficulties.
Each week we share tales and suggestions from engineering and product or service leaders striving being better for his or her teams.
Considering stability at an early phase with the SDLC procedure will definitely eliminate long term bugs or flaws. Frequently when safety is taken into account, it is always taken into account within the later stages being a A part of the last step of tests(i.e before deployment). But in the course of the last phase, considering the fact that There are plenty of other areas also that should be contemplated and so safety gets the final shot. sdlc in information security With DevSecOps, stability hazards are examined within the coding stage for the duration of code critiques, penetration tests, or almost every other variety of screening that may preserve the application from premature problems and expected shipping and delivery dates.
WorkerB then provides the option to make a new concern from suitable inside Slack, conserving the developer time and context switch into Jira.
This phase is a lot more than just coding; right here, the code operates on your infrastructure with networking and servers or a Software Security Assessment managed Website hosting System like AWS Elastic Beanstalk or Azure App Services.
Having said that, it is often ignored a large number of applications and electronic experiences are intended and operated with no protection measures, which can be risky if protection is not a best priority.
Since the computer software is designed up of secure development practices different features, different types of program screening are carried out on it. Testers evaluate the functionality, overall performance, and bugs and glitches existing in the software with the help of tests like:
You are going to only reach a secure and flawless software package development lifecycle When the client prerequisites are Evidently communicated Using the development team. These ought to be as easy to understand as feasible to stay away from miscommunication.
If any alter is to be released towards the workflow, there should be a valid reason, and the decision need to be communicated With all the builders.
Run Guidance and servicing are needed for Lively software program tasks. Jira Support Administration offers strong applications to seize, sdlc best practices triage, and solve customer guidance requests.
The application development daily life cycle outlines different responsibilities necessary to generate, deploy, and retain a software Remedy. It helps leaders allocate time, Price, and methods among the team users so that each job completes appropriately inside of spending budget and deadline.
Testing has become the iso 27001 software development essential methods from the application development procedure. You should definitely test early and often to ensure any difficulties can be recognized and stuck promptly. That can help make sure An effective consequence.